A telecommunications company in Greater London is seeking a Senior IT Security Analyst to enhance their security posture. This role involves managing security information systems, addressing vulnerabilities, and collaborating with various teams on security projects.
The ideal candidate has extensive experience in information security, particularly with SIEM tools, and is adept at risk assessment and incident response. Strong communication skills are essential to engage with both technical and non-technical stakeholders.
